Jeff C.W. Wang, DDS, DMSc, is a clinical assistant professor and director of predoctoral periodontics at the University of Michigan School of Dentistry in Ann Arbor. A board-certified periodontist, he maintains an active faculty practice limited to periodontics and implant surgeries. Wang has authored more than 50 peer-reviewed publications and book chapters.
Noah Dyer, is an undergraduate student at the University of Michigan and expects to graduate May 2021 with a bachelor’s degree in biomolecular science. Following graduation, he eventually hopes to become a dental practitioner.
Najla Kasabreh, DDS, MS, is a clinical lecturer in periodontics and oral medicine at the University of Michigan School of Dentistry in Ann Arbor. An active member of the American Dental Association and American Academy of Periodontology, she practices periodontics in Brighton, Michigan.
Mary J. Brannock, DDS, is a clinical assistant professor and clinical care coordinator at Midwestern University College of Dental Medicine in Arizona. She is a member of Omicron Kappa Upsilon.
